The Florida Panthers, a professional ice hockey team based in the Miami metropolitan area, proudly call the Amerant Bank Arena their home. Located in the city of Sunrise, Florida, this arena has become a central hub for hockey fans and a landmark in the region.
History and Development
Amerant Bank Arena, formerly known as the BB&T Center, was inaugurated on October 3, 1998. Since then, it has undergone several name changes and renovations to enhance the fan experience and maintain its status as a state-of-the-art facility. The arena was initially known as the National Car Rental Center and later the Office Depot Center and the BankAtlantic Center before acquiring its current name.
Facilities and Features
The arena boasts a seating capacity of around 19,250 for hockey games, making it one of the largest arenas in the NHL. It features luxury suites, club seats, and a range of dining and entertainment options that cater to fans’ diverse tastes. The Florida Panthers: A Brief Overview
The Florida Panthers were established in 1993 as part of the NHL’s expansion into southern markets. Since then, they have built a dedicated fan base and achieved notable successes, including playoff appearances and division championships. The team’s colors are red, navy blue, and gold, and their mascot, Stanley C. Panther, is a beloved figure among fans.
